As the world witnesses a substantial shift in manufacturing dynamics, Saudi Arabia's ambitious infrastructure projects play a critical role. The kingdom's Vision 2030 initiative aims to diversify its economy beyond oil, with a strong focus on boosting the manufacturing sector. Recent investments have been directed towards enhancing logistics networks, establishing advanced manufacturing facilities, and integrating cutting-edge technology. This transformative approach positions Saudi Arabia as a pivotal player in the international manufacturing arena.
Recent announcements indicate that Saudi Arabia plans to allocate over $500 billion to develop various infrastructure projects, including transportation networks and industrial complexes. By doing so, the government aims to facilitate smoother supply chain operations and improve competitiveness. These developments not only enhance local manufacturing capabilities but also attract foreign investments.
The surge in Saudi manufacturing capabilities has significant implications for global supply chains. With improved infrastructure, manufacturers can reduce lead times and lower transportation costs, benefiting industries across the globe. This shift is particularly impactful for businesses in Southeast Asia, such as those in Indonesia's Jakarta and Bali regions, which are positioned to leverage new trade opportunities.
To accelerate its manufacturing aspirations, Saudi Arabia is actively forging partnerships with international firms. These collaborations aim to introduce advanced technologies and innovative practices to the region. Notably, ASEAN nations, including Indonesia, are increasingly participating in these partnerships, allowing for mutual growth and development in the manufacturing sector.
AI and data analytics are at the forefront of Saudi Arabia's manufacturing transformation. The integration of smart technologies is enhancing efficiency and productivity across various sectors. Businesses can expect to see improved product quality and faster turnaround times, positioning Saudi manufacturers as competitive players on the global stage.
Despite the promising outlook, challenges remain. Navigating regulatory frameworks, addressing labor market needs, and ensuring sustainable practices are crucial for long-term success. Stakeholders must work collaboratively to overcome these obstacles and ensure that Saudi Arabia's manufacturing growth is both robust and sustainable.
